Recent Publications

• He Z, … , Tao W*. Resolvin D1 delivery to lesional macrophages using antioxidative black phosphorus nanosheets for atherosclerosis treatment. Nature Nanotechnology 2024, in press.

• Li Y, … , Tao W*. Nanosensitizer-mediated augmentation of sonodynamic therapy efficacy and antitumor immunity. Nature Communications 2023, 14: 6973.

• Tang Z, … , Tao W*. Inhaled mRNA nanoparticles dual-targeting cancer cells and macrophages in the lung for effective transfection. PNAS 2023, 120(44): e2304966120.

• Chen S, ... , Tao W*. Nanotechnology-based mRNA vaccines. Nature Reviews Methods Primers 2023, 3: 63.

• Liu C, ... , Tao W*. mRNA-based cancer therapeutics. Nature Reviews Cancer 2023, 23(8): 526-543.

• Ouyang J, … , Tao W*. Oral hydrogel microbeads-mediated in situ synthesis of selenoproteins for regulating intestinal immunity and microbiota. JACS 2023, 145(22): 12193–12205.

• Huang X, ... , Tao W*. The landscape of mRNA nanomedicine. Nature Medicine 2022, 28(11): 2273–2287.

• Huang X, ... , Tao W*. Nanotechnology-based strategies against SARS-CoV-2 variants. Nature Nanotechnology 2022, 17 (10): 1027–1037.

• Kong N, … , Tao W*. Intravesical delivery of KDM6A-mRNA via mucoadhesive nanoparticles inhibits the metastasis of bladder cancer. PNAS 2022, 119(7): e2112696119.

• Huang X, … , Tao W*. Synthesis of siRNA nanoparticles to silence plaque-destabilizing gene in atherosclerotic lesional macrophages. Nature Protocols 2022, 17(3):748–780.

• Chen W, … , Tao W*. Macrophage-targeted nanomedicine for diagnosis and treatment of atherosclerosis. Nature Reviews Cardiology 2022, 19(4): 228–249.

• Ji X, … , Tao W*. Capturing functional two-dimensional nanosheets from sandwich-structure vermiculite for cancer theranostics. Nature Communications 2021, 12: 1124.

• Ouyang J, … , Tao W*In situ sprayed NIR-responsive, analgesic black phosphorus-based gel for diabetic ulcer treatment. PNAS 2020, 117(46): 28667-28677.

• Tang Z, … , Tao W*. A materials science perspective on tackling COVID-19. Nature Reviews Materials 2020, 5(11): 847-860.

• Kong N, Tao W*, et al. Synthetic mRNA nanoparticle-mediated restoration of p53 tumor suppressor sensitizes p53-deficient cancers to mTOR inhibition. Science Translational Medicine 2019, 11(523): eaaw1565.
